@classicrock64 The gang meeting was supposed to have taken place at Van Cortland Park in The Bronx. But it was actually filmed at Riverside Park in Manhattan. The fight scene with the Furies was also filmed there.

The building with the "Warriors" tag was torn down years ago. It was a bath house.
